Government building NHS 'back to where we want it to be', says Health Secretary
The Government is building the NHS “back to where we want it to be”, Health Secretary Steve Barclay has said while making a statement in the Commons on the Urgent and Emergency Care Recovery Plan. Shadow health secretary Wes Streeting says the Government’s emergency care recovery plan is “setting the NHS up to fail right from the start” and branded it a “plan for managed decline”.
